What is the success rate of proton therapy?

After 3 years, 46% of patients in the proton therapy group and 49% of those in the traditional radiation therapy group were cancer free. Fifty-six percent of people who received proton therapy and 58% of those who received traditional radiation were still alive after 3 years.Feb 11, 2020

What kind of cancer can be treated with proton therapy?

Proton therapy is most commonly used at MSK to treat head and neck cancer and pediatric cancers. We also are using it increasingly to treat spine tumors, breast cancer, sarcoma, brain tumors, and prostate cancer.

Is proton therapy better than chemotherapy?

For patients with advanced, inoperable stage 3 lung cancer, concurrent chemotherapy and the specialized radiation treatment, proton therapy, offers improved survival compared to historical data for standard of care, according to a new study from The University of Texas MD Anderson Cancer Center.Jul 20, 2017

How long is proton therapy treatment?

Each proton therapy session lasts about 30 minutes, and you can expect to be at the Roberts Proton Therapy Center for about one hour total for each session. Most people receive treatment five days a week for several weeks.

Who is a good candidate for proton therapy?

Particularly good candidates for proton therapy are patients with solid tumors near sensitive organs, such as brain, breast and lung cancers. While, for recurrent, pediatric and ocular cancers, proton radiation is viewed as the standard of care.

What is the cost of proton therapy?

Proton therapy costs range from about $30,000 to $120,000. In contrast, a course of treatment with radiosurgery costs about $8,000-$12,000, Heron said. IMRT (intensity-modulated radiation therapy) costs about $15,000.May 19, 2017

Is proton therapy painful?

Proton therapy does not cause pain, though some patients with physical limitations may experience some discomfort due to positioning. The actual treatment and delivery of the proton beams only takes a couple of minutes.

How do proton beams work?

How does proton therapy work? 1 The proton begins its journey at the ion source. Within fractions of a second, hydrogen atoms are separated into negatively charged electrons and positively charged protons. 2 The protons are injected via a vacuum tube into a linear accelerator and in only a few microseconds, the protons’ energy reaches 7 million electron volts. 3 Proton beams stay in the vacuum tube as they enter the synchrotron, where acceleration increases their energy to a total of 70 million to 250 million electron volts, enough to place them at any depth within the patient’s body. 4 After leaving the synchrotron, the protons move through a beam-transport system comprised of a series of magnets that shape, focus and direct the proton beam to the appropriate treatment room. 5 To ensure that each patient receives the prescribed treatment safely and efficiently, the facility is controlled by a network of computers and safety systems. The gantry can revolve 360 degrees, allowing the beam to be delivered at any angle. 6 As protons come through the nozzle, a custom-made device (the aperture) shapes the beam of protons, and another custom-made device (the compensator) shapes the protons into three dimensions, delivering them to the depth of the tumor. 7 At maximum energy, a proton beam travels 125,000 miles per second, which is equivalent to the two-thirds the speed of light. 8 From the hydrogen canister to the patient, a proton typically travels 313,000 miles.

What is the advantage of proton beam therapy?

The advantage of proton therapy (also called proton beam therapy) is that the physician can control where the proton releases the bulk of its cancer-fighting energy. As the protons move through the body, they slow down and interact with electrons, and release energy. The point where the highest energy release occurs is the “Bragg peak.”.

Does radiation damage DNA?

Both regular and proton radiation therapy damage the DNA of cancer cells, but proton therapy has two main advantages: more energy focused on the tumor, and less radiation affecting healthy tissue nearby. With less healthy tissue affected by the radiation, side effects can be milder.

What are the drawbacks of proton therapy?

But there are also some drawbacks to proton therapy: 1 Because proton therapy requires highly specialized and costly equipment, it is available at just a few medical centers in the United States. Find a list of centers that currently offer proton therapy. 2 It may cost more than x-ray radiation therapy. Insurance provider rules differ about which cancers are covered and how much a person needs to pay. Talk with your insurance provider to learn more. 3 Not all cancers can be treated with proton therapy.

Why is proton therapy important?

Proton therapy is useful for treating tumors that have not spread and are near important parts of the body. For instance, cancers near the brain and spinal cord. It is also used for treating children because it lessens the chance of harming healthy, growing tissue. Children may receive proton therapy for cancers of the brain and spinal cord. It is also used for cancer of the eye, such as retinoblastoma and orbital rhabdomyosarcoma.

Is proton beam radiation safe?

A type of radiation treatment called proton beam radiation therapy may be safer and just as effective as traditional radiation therapy for adults with advanced cancer . That finding comes from a study that used existing patient data to compare the two types of radiation.

Does radiation damage tumors?

Traditional radiation delivers x-rays, or beams of photons, to the tumor and beyond it. This can damage nearby healthy tissues and can cause significant side effects. By contrast, proton therapy delivers a beam of proton particles that stops at the tumor, so it’s less likely to damage nearby healthy tissues.

Is proton therapy safer than radiation?

Some experts believe that proton therapy is safer than traditional radiation, but there is limited research comparing the two treatments. Plus, proton therapy is more expensive than traditional radiation, and not all insurance companies cover the cost of the treatment, given the limited evidence of its benefits.

Can you get chemotherapy and radiation at the same time?

Many people with locally advanced cancers are treated with a combination of chemotherapy and either traditional or proton radiation. For patients getting chemotherapy and radiation at the same time, finding ways to limit side effects without making the treatment less effective is a high priority, Dr. Baumann said.

Can radiation cause esophageal cancer?

For example, both chemotherapy and traditional radiation for lung cancer can irritate the esophagus, making it painful and difficult for patients to eat. But proton therapy might limit damage to the esophagus, making it easier for a patient to tolerate the combination, Dr. Baumann explained.
